Lakshmi Mittal founded the steel enterprise that became the global giant ArcelorMittal. His steel businesses grew through international acquisitions, and his Mittal Steel Company acquired Arcelor in 2006 before the combined company became ArcelorMittal in 2007.
Mittal entered the steel industry in Indonesia in 1976, opening a factory when India’s restrictions made overseas expansion attractive. He later built a multinational network by acquiring and restructuring underperforming steel plants. His takeover of Arcelor transformed that expansion strategy into one of the world’s largest steel producers.
The company’s name can cause confusion: Arcelor itself was created in 2002 through a merger of Aceralia, Usinor and Arbed. ArcelorMittal was formed later from Arcelor and Mittal Steel, so Mittal is best understood as the founder of the Mittal steel group and the driving force behind the combined company, rather than the founder of every predecessor.
